I just thought of one more thing. Did you clean the tank out completely before using it? If you didn't, you should as there may be residue from the machining process left in there that gives a yucky taste. A 10-15 minute soak in vinegar followed by a soak in hot water (after disassembling everything including the screws) will remedy that.

Some people vape a few tanks through to get it out but I , personally, can't stand that. Fortunately the place that makes my primary atties puts everything through a UC bath before assembling so I can straight from tearing open packaging to enjoying a fresh vape.
